New Calasiao town hall opens in January

By September 20, 2009Inside News, News

CALASIAO–This town’s new municipal building is expected to be completed by the end of the year.

Mayor Roy Macanlalay, speaking during last week’s Kapihan sa Besco sponsored by the Pangasinan Press and Radio Club, said the building will be fully operational by January next year.

He cited the municipal council for immediately approving the plan to secure a loan from Land Bank of the Philippines to carry out the construction.

The town’s hall was destroyed in a fire last year.

The cause of the fire that razed the old building, including all the municipal office’s records, and the adjacent Señor Divino Tesoro shrine in September last year remains unresolved.

The municipal government offices have since been temporarily transferred to offices behind the old town hall. #
